LUIS DAVID ECHEVERRIA
INVESTIGACIÓN FORMATIVA
ELECTIVA DE PROFUNDIZACIÓN
ADOLFO VILORIA
1. ¿Qué es una base de datos?
Una base de datos es un sistema que almacena y gestiona información de manera
estructurada, permitiendo su consulta y manipulación eficiente.
2. ¿Qué es una base de datos relacional?
Una base de datos relacional organiza la información en tablas interconectadas,
estableciendo relaciones entre ellas mediante claves primarias y foráneas.
3. ¿Qué es una tabla?
Una tabla es una estructura de datos que almacena información relacionada en filas
(registros) y columnas (campos), representando una entidad específica.
4. ¿Qué es un campo?
Un campo es una columna dentro de una tabla que almacena un tipo específico de datos,
como texto, números o fechas.
5. ¿Qué es un registro?
Un registro es una fila dentro de una tabla que representa un conjunto de valores
relacionados.
6. ¿Qué es una llave primaria?
Una llave primaria es un campo o conjunto de campos que identifica de manera única cada
registro dentro de una tabla.
7. ¿Qué es una llave foránea?
Una llave foránea es un campo o conjunto de campos que referencia la llave primaria de
otra tabla, estableciendo una relación entre ellas.
8. ¿Qué es un campo único?
Un campo único es un campo que no puede contener valores duplicados dentro de una
tabla.
9. ¿Qué es integridad referencial?
La integridad referencial asegura la consistencia de los datos entre tablas relacionadas,
impidiendo la eliminación o modificación de datos que sean referencia en otras tablas.
10. ¿Qué es cardinalidad?
La cardinalidad define el número de relaciones entre tablas: uno a uno (1:1), uno a muchos
(1:N) o muchos a muchos (M:N).
11. ¿Qué es la normalización de base de datos?
La normalización es un proceso que optimiza la estructura de una base de datos,
eliminando redundancias y mejorando la integridad de los datos.
12. Las tres primeras formas normales del proceso de normalización son:
- Primera forma normal (1FN): Cada tabla tiene una clave primaria y no contiene datos
repetidos.
- Segunda forma normal (2FN): Cada campo no clave depende de la clave primaria.
- Tercera forma normal (3FN): Si un campo no clave depende de otro campo no clave, se
crea una nueva tabla.
13. ¿Qué es SQL?
SQL es un lenguaje de programación utilizado para gestionar y consultar bases de datos
relacionales.
14. Comandos DDL básicos:
- CREATE: Crea bases de datos, tablas y relaciones.
- ALTER: Modifica la estructura de tablas.
- DROP: Elimina bases de datos, tablas y relaciones.
15. Comandos DML de SQL:
- SELECT: Recupera datos de una tabla.
- DELETE: Elimina registros de una tabla.
- UPDATE: Modifica registros de una tabla.
- INSERT INTO: Agrega nuevos registros a una tabla.